将一系列颜色转换为透明颜色可以通过以下步骤实现:
以下是一个示例代码片段,使用JavaScript和RGB表示法将一系列颜色转换为透明颜色:
// 要转换的颜色集合
const colors = ['rgb(255, 0, 0)', 'rgb(0, 255, 0)', 'rgb(0, 0, 255)'];
// 转换为透明颜色的透明度值
const transparency = 0.5;
// 存储转换后的透明颜色集合
const transparentColors = [];
// 遍历颜色集合并转换为透明颜色
colors.forEach(color => {
// 提取RGB值
const rgbValues = color.match(/\d+/g);
// 将透明度值添加到RGB值中
const transparentColor = `rgba(${rgbValues[0]}, ${rgbValues[1]}, ${rgbValues[2]}, ${transparency})`;
// 将转换后的透明颜色添加到集合中
transparentColors.push(transparentColor);
});
// 输出转换后的透明颜色集合
console.log(transparentColors);
这是一个简单的示例,可以根据实际需求进行修改和扩展。对于更复杂的颜色转换需求,可能需要使用专业的图形处理库或算法来实现。
领取专属 10元无门槛券
手把手带您无忧上云